About this role
Company:
Qualcomm IncorporatedJob Area:
Finance & Accounting Group, Finance & Accounting Group > FinanceGeneral Summary:
Exciting opportunity to join Qualcomm’s Ventures Finance team, supporting portfolio analysis, investment diligence, portfolio reporting and the development of next-generation reporting and AI-driven workflows.
The position sits at the intersection of venture investing, financial analysis, data infrastructure, and AI-driven innovation, providing high visibility across investment managers, finance leadership, and cross-functional stakeholders. The successful candidate will play a key role in enhancing investment decision-making, improving portfolio insights, and building scalable systems that support Qualcomm Ventures' global investment activities.

Key Responsibilities
1) Venture Financial Analysis & Investment Support
Analyze portfolio company performance, valuation drivers, and return outcomes across stages
Support investment committee (IC) processes, including financial modeling, return analysis, and ownership/dilution tracking
Evaluate investment outcomes under various entry, follow-on, and exit scenarios
Partner with investment managers on portfolio monitoring, company performance reviews, and investment-related analyses
2) Portfolio Reporting & Insights
Develop and maintain portfolio dashboards, portfolio and management reporting
Deliver executive-level insights on portfolio performance, key risks, valuation changes, and emerging trends
Support quarterly portfolio reviews and valuation processes
Enhance reporting frameworks to improve transparency, consistency, and decision-making across the Ventures organization
3) Data Systems & Infrastructure
Own and enhance Ventures data ecosystem and reporting pipelines
Maintain data integrity, consistency, and accessibility across investment and operational processes
Design scalable reporting structures that transform investment data into actionable insights
4) AI & Automation Enablement
Identify, design and implement AI-enabled workflows and automation solutions across Ventures processes
Develop prototypes, agents, and automation tools to improve reporting efficiency and investment insights
Partner with Finance and IT to scale automation across Ventures processes
5) Cross-Functional Collaboration
Work closely with investment managers, Treasury, Accounting, Tax, Legal, and other Finance partners
Support interactions with external partners, service providers, and portfolio companies as needed
Contribute to strategic initiatives that improve the effectiveness and scalability of the Ventures organization
